Foreign and Diaspora Affairs Cabinet Secretary Alfred Mutua (L) and Turkey's Ambassador to Kenya Subutay Yuksel at a joint press briefing on Tuesday, 7th February 2023 in Nairobi. Mutua says the government of Kenya will help Turkey with coffee, tea, groundnuts. [Jenipher Wachie, Standard]

Cabinet Secretary for Foreign and Diaspora Affairs Alfred Mutua says the Kenya's government will offer help to Turkey, which was hit by an earthquake on Monday, 6th February.

Speaking at a press briefing, Mutua said Kenya shares the pain and devastating loss coming in the backdrop of a challenging period of Covid19 and the resultant global economic slowdown.
